Send media safely via SecureStore

Host MMS/WhatsApp media on your connected drives and reference with signed links.

Prerequisites

  • SecureStore connected to Drive/OneDrive/Dropbox/Box

Permissions required

storage:write messages:send

Steps (3)

Estimated: 10 min
  1. 1

    Upload media via picker

    Messaging Ops 3 min Back to top

    In the send dialog, click **Attach** → upload to SecureStore; PulseGate records a signed URL reference only.

  2. 2

    Respect provider limits

    Messaging Ops 4 min Back to top

    PulseGate adjusts attachments to vendor constraints (size/format). Oversize files are downlinked via clickthrough.

  3. 3

    Verify access & expiry

    Security 3 min Back to top

    Confirm link TTL matches policy. Revoke or extend from the attachment panel as needed.

About this guide

PulseGate centralizes business messaging for SMS and popular OTT channels including WhatsApp, Facebook Messenger, Instagram DM, and Telegram. Connect providers like Twilio or Meta Cloud API once, then send and receive through a single, normalized interface. PulseGate tracks delivery receipts, applies rate-limit aware retries, and surfaces errors with one-click safe requeue.

Admins manage connectors, numbers/senders, WhatsApp templates, and compliance (opt-in/opt-out, quiet hours). Apps such as LiveConnect and Agent Desk consume clean events and message states without worrying about vendor quirks.

Built for reliability and scale with queues, backoff, DLQs, and health dashboards.
